centos安装oracle12c

2023年 8月 5日 56.1k 0

今天我们来讲一下如何在CentOS上安装Oracle 12c。在学习过程中,我们需要先了解一些基础知识,例如CentOS的版本、服务器硬件的要求和Oracle 12c的安装要求等。假设我们的CentOS现在是最新的7.6版本,我们的服务器硬件要求是16GB内存和500GB硬盘存储。下面就是安装步骤。

第一步:我们需要先下载Oracle 12c的安装文件,可以到Oracle的官网上下载,地址为 https://www.oracle.com/database/technologies/oracle12c-linux-12201-downloads.html 。下载之后我们需要将文件解压到我们的安装目录下,例如 /opt/oracle 。解压命令如下:

$ unzip linuxx64_12201_database.zip -d /opt/oracle

第二步:在CentOS上安装依赖工具,包括unzip, compat-libcap1, compat-libstdc++-33, elfutils-libelf-devel, gcc, gcc-c++, glibc-devel, ksh, libaio-devel, libstdc++-devel, make, sysstat。在终端上输入如下命令:

$ yum install -y unzip compat-libcap1 compat-libstdc++-33 elfutils-libelf-devel gcc gcc-c++ glibc-devel ksh libaio-devel libstdc++-devel make sysstat

第三步:设置用户和组,更改文件夹的权限。我们需要创建一个新用户和新组,例如oracle:oinstall,并且将文件夹 /opt/oracle 和其子目录的权限设置为oracle:oinstall。命令如下:

$ groupadd oinstall
$ groupadd dba
$ useradd -g oinstall -G dba -d /home/oracle oracle
$ chown -R oracle:oinstall /opt/oracle
$ chmod -R 775 /opt/oracle

第四步:修改 /etc/security/limits.conf 文件,增加以下内容:

oracle soft nproc 2047
oracle hard nproc 16384
oracle soft nofile 1024
oracle hard nofile 65536

接下来我们需要切换到新用户账户oracle下来,并执行Installer进行安装。执行如下命令:

$ su - oracle
$ cd /opt/oracle/database
$ ./runInstaller

在安装过程中,遇到有些选项需要做选择,例如选择安装类型、选择数据目录位置、设置数据库主密码等。选择的过程中根据自身的需要进行选择即可。安装完成后,我们可以在 $ORACLE_HOME 目录下找到 Oracle 的二进制文件和库文件,Oracle 的默认目录是 /u01/app/oracle/product/12.2.0/dbhome_1 。要连接数据库,我们可以使用如下命令启动/停止数据库引擎:

$ sqlplus / as sysdba
SQL>startup
SQL>shutdown immediate

总结:上述是CentOS安装Oracle 12c的简要步骤,也是我们在硬件和软件需求满足的基础下所需要做的步骤。在实际部署过程中,为保证系统的高可用和安全性,还需要进行一系列的管理和优化工作。希望我们的经验和方法对同样需要使用Oracle 12c的朋友有所帮助。

相关文章

Oracle如何使用授予和撤销权限的语法和示例
Awesome Project: 探索 MatrixOrigin 云原生分布式数据库
下载丨66页PDF,云和恩墨技术通讯(2024年7月刊)
社区版oceanbase安装
Oracle 导出CSV工具-sqluldr2
ETL数据集成丨快速将MySQL数据迁移至Doris数据库

发布评论